The official launch of the Chevrolet Cruze isn't until April, but the Lordstown assembly plant just rolled out the first test model.

The new car is not for sale and is made to be disassembled by engineers to trouble shoot any problems. The test cars don't look much like the sleek model that was on display at the Canfield Fair this year. It's basically a bare bones version of the original model. So far, all has gone well with the test car.

One hundred test models will be by made by the end of the year.
